设计单片机:
设计单片机是一项复杂的任务,需要考虑许多因素,包括硬件设计、软件编程和系统集成。下面是一个简单的步骤指南,用于设计一个基于单片机的系统:
1. 硬件设计: - 确定系统的功能需求和规格。这包括确定所需的输入和输出设备,处理器类型,内存容量等。 - 选择适当的单片机芯片。考虑处理器速度、内存容量、输入/输出引脚数量以及其他特殊功能需求。 - 设计电路板。根据所选芯片的引脚布局和系统需求,设计电路板来连接单片机和其他外设,如传感器、显示屏、通信接口等。 - 进行原理图设计和布线。使用电子设计自动化(EDA)工具创建系统的原理图,并进行布线以确保正确的信号传输和电源分配。 - 制造和测试电路板。将设计的电路板制造出来,并进行测试以确保硬件的正常工作。
2. 软件编程: - 确定系统的软件需求。这包括决定所需的功能和算法,以及编程语言和开发环境的选择。 - 学习所选单片机的编程语言和开发环境。单片机通常使用汇编语言或高级编程语言,如C或C++进行编程。 - 开发和调试软件。根据系统需求和功能规格,编写软件代码,并进行调试以确保正确的功能和性能。 - 实施系统的测试和验证。测试系统的各个方面,包括输入/输出功能、数据处理、通信接口等。
3. 系统集成: - 将单片机和其他外设连接起来。根据设计,将单片机与其他外设(例如传感器、执行器、通信设备等)连接起来。 - 编程和配置外设。根据系统需求,编程和配置外设以与单片机进行通信和交互。 - 集成和测试整个系统。将单片机、外设和软件组合在一起,并进行系统级测试和验证。 - 优化系统性能。根据测试结果和反馈,对系统进行优化和调整,以确保满足功能和性能需求。
这只是一个概述,设计单片机系统涉及到许多细节和技术选择。具体的设计过程会根据系统需求和所选的硬件/软件平台而有所不同。建议您深入学习单片机的相关知识,并参考相关文献和资源,以便更好地了解和实践单片机设计。
办公设计:
办公室设计是为了创造一个功能齐全、舒适、高效的工作环境。一个好的办公设计可以提高员工的工作效率和舒适度,并营造出积极的工作氛围。下面是一些办公设计的详细介绍:
1. 功能布局:办公室设计的第一步是确定合适的功能布局。这包括确定不同部门的位置、工作区域、会议室、休息区和卫生间等。根据公司的需求和员工的工作流程,确保各个区域之间的流动性和互动性。
2. 办公家具:选择适合办公室的家具非常重要。办公桌、椅子、储物柜等家具应该符合人体工程学原理,提供舒适的工作姿势和足够的储存空间。同时,家具的设计和材料选择应该与整体办公室的风格和氛围相协调。
3. 自然光线和照明:充足的自然光线可以提高员工的士气和工作效率。在办公室设计中,应该尽量利用自然光线,设置大窗户和透明隔断,减少对人工照明的依赖。同时,合适的照明设备也是必不可少的,可以根据不同区域的需求选择适当的灯具,如柔和的环境照明和明亮的任务照明。
4. 配色和装饰:选择合适的配色方案可以影响员工的情绪和工作态度。一般来说,明亮和清新的颜色可以增加活力和创造力,而柔和和中性的颜色可以提供放松和专注的氛围。此外,办公室的装饰物和艺术品也可以用来提升整体的美感和公司文化。
5. 噪音控制:在办公室设计中,噪音控制是一个重要的考虑因素。过多的噪音可以干扰员工的工作效率和专注力。通过采用隔音材料、合适的家具布局和声音吸收装置等手段,可以有效地减少噪音的传播和反射,创造一个安静的工作环境。
6. 空间规划:在办公室设计中,合理的空间规划可以最大程度地利用有限的空间资源。通过合理的办公室布局和灵活的家具安排,可以